Queen Alisi Honours Cancer Death Mum

- YOGESH CHANDRA Edited by Epineri Vula

Alisi Rabune, Miss Vodafone Hidden Paradise Savusavu Carnival 2018, dedicated her win to her mother who died from breast cancer five years ago. “It’s been a tough journey without her. I miss her, but I have managed to keep strong,” said Ms Rabune.

She said that the difficulti­es she faced without her mum shaped her into the person that she has become now.

“It’s my life story and how my mum raised me. No matter what, one should always keep going,” said Ms Rabune.

The 22-year-old, who is currently studying at University of the South Pacific (USP), said it was quite difficult to balance the carnival with her final exams.

“I really had to take out time to study, but at the same time I was also focused towards this carnival,” she said.

“It’s a very emotional as well as a happy moment for me because it never crossed my mind that I would win.”

Ms Rabune said that she had also been sick throughout the week and that made it quite difficult to give her best shot at the carnival. “But I tried my best and kept

strong,” she said.

Ms Rabune said the carnival proved to be a milestone for her because she had been able to advocate issues she strongly identified with. “Women and child empowermen­t are very important and it’s really important that we talk about the issues facing them,” she said.

If given the chance to change something about the society, Ms Rabune said that it would undeniably be the way we treat our women and children.

“Our children are our future and I really believe that we need to change our perspectiv­e as to how we treat them,” she said.

She also said that nurturing in the early days was also vital because it helped to shape a child’s future. Her message to everyone is for people to follow their hearts and success would eventually follow.
